安装和配置如何安装和配置MySQL一步步指导新手完成MySQL下载后的安装和配置详细说明MySQL的配置方法和参数设置
安装和配置MySQL:一步步指导新手完成MySQL下载后的安装和配置
MySQL是一款开源的基于客户端-服务端架构的关系型数据库管理系统,广泛应用于网站和应用程序开发中。MySQL提供了高效的数据存储和管理功能,支持多种操作系统,而且设置和配置相对简单。本篇文章将为初学者介绍如何安装和配置MySQL,并提供详细的配置方法和参数设置。
一、下载MySQL软件
首先进入MySQL官网(https://www.mysql.com/),选择对应的操作系统版本并下载安装程序,根据系统选择32位或者64位版本。
二、安装MySQL软件
1.双击下载好的.msi后缀名的安装程序,进入MySQL安装向导。
2.选择“Custom”类型的安装,自定义安装路径,选择所需的组件,比如“Server”和“Workbench”,可以根据实际需求勾选或者取消勾选。
3.选择安装类型,可选择“Development Machine”或者“Server Machine”,根据实际需求选择。
4.配置MySQL Server,默认安装在C盘中,可以更改安装位置和数据存储位置。
5.设置root账户的密码,该账户是MySQL数据库的超级管理员账户,要注意密码的安全性。
6.选择安装MySql Workbench,这是一款图形化的管理工具,便于管理MySQL Server。
7.选择安装后即可开始安装。
三、配置MySQL服务
安装好MySQL后,需要对MySQL进行配置,以确保其正常运行。
1.设置系统环境变量:在“计算机”中右键选择“属性”——>“高级系统设置”—->“环境变量”,在“系统变量”下添加MySQL的bin路径,我的路径是绝对路径,在这里提供一个参考值:%MYSQL_HOME%\bin,MYSQL_HOME为MySQL的安装路径。
2.执行初始化操作:在MySQL安装路径(我的是D:\Program Files\MySQL\MySQL Server 8.0)下打开cmd,执行以下命令,
cd bin
mysqld –initialize-insecure –console
以上命令的作用是:初始化MySQL,建立系统数据库。其中,–initialize-insecure选项表示不需要密码进行登录,–console选项表示查看初始化过程的输出信息。
3.安装MySQL服务:在MySQL安装路径下打开cmd,执行以下命令,
mysqld –install
以上命令的作用是:将MySQL安装为Windows服务,方便快捷地启动和停止服务。
四、修改MySQL配置文件
MySQL的配置文件my.ini中记录了MySQL Server的所有配置信息,包括端口号、字符编码、用户管理等。需要根据实际情况进行修改。
1.打开my.ini,可用记事本或者其他文本编辑器打开。
2.更改MySQL Server的端口号,默认为3306,可以根据需求修改。
[mysqld]
port=3306
3.更改字符编码,默认为UTF-8,可以根据需求修改。
[mysqld]
character-set-server=utf8
4.创建新的 MySQL 账户。MySQL的超级管理员账户是root,为了数据的安全性,我们需要为MySQL创建一个新的账户,并授权操作数据库。
CREATE USER ‘username’@’localhost’ IDENTIFIED BY ‘password’;
GRANT ALL PRIVILEGES ON *.* TO ‘username’@’localhost’ WITH GRANT OPTION;
以上命令的作用是:创建一个新的mysql账户,并赋予该账户所有权限,可以根据需要修改账户名和密码。
五、启动MySQL服务
在配置好MySQL后,可以启动MySQL服务,确保服务正常运行。
1.打开cmd,输入以下命令,
net start mysql
2.使用新创建的账户登录MySQL服务,可使用MySQL Workbench等工具进行登录,注意账户名和密码的正确性。
本文提供了MySQL的安装和配置方法,包括下载、安装、初始化、配置和启动服务等,以及常见的配置参数和修改方法。初学者可根据本文一步步进行操作,掌握MySQL的基础知识和操作技巧。其中,具体的命令及代码实现过程请参考官方文档和相关资料。